Family Therapy: Family therapy, also known as family counseling, is a type of psychological counseling that involves working with families to develop more effective communication and problem-solving skills. It can help families cope with major changes, mental health conditions, or behavioral issues.

Goth Girl Summer: The term "Goth girl" refers to a girl who identifies with the goth subculture, characterized by an interest in dark, melancholic, and introspective aesthetics, music, and philosophy. "Summer" could imply a campaign, theme, or period of embracing goth culture more freely, perhaps during the summer months.
